In this two-part song analysis, Pyramind senior audio producer Brennan Anderson digs into “Opening: Bombing Mission” by Nobuo Uematsu in Final Fantasy VII. He talks about the techniques Nobuo uses to make the piece flow well with the game, as well as how it fits in with the rest of the music in the game.
This is a must-watch for game music enthusiasts, especially fans of Final Fantasy VII.
On March 21st, we led a hands-on VR audio workshop with G’Audio Lab, a team of experienced sound experts. This three-part video recap includes an intro presentation by Karly Choi, G’Audio Lab’s marketing director, a Pro Tools workshop led by Ixrael Vavalza of G’Audio, and a VR panel moderated by Pyramind’s Greg Gordon.
G’Audio is a spatial audio company dedicated to developing immersive, state-of-the-art audio production software solutions for creative professionals. Combining 3D sound with interactivity, G’Audio’s suite of tools, including Works, Sol and Craft, offer full stereophonic sounds and seamless integration for cinematic VR, 360° video and VR gaming projects.
It’s GDC week here in San Francisco, so we thought we’d round up some of our best Game Audio videos for those of you who are curious about designing or programming sounds for games.
Every year, the Game Developers Conference is held a mere block away from our training facilities, making it easy for students to attend. The event includes several award shows, game-related tutorials and lectures, as well as a huge Expo floor showcasing gaming technology.
